In a recent thread, people have been weighing in on what they would do if given the chance to spend an hour with fictional pilot Jack Cooper from the acclaimed Titanfall series. The leading sentiment centers on a blend of admiration and playful suggestions, showcasing how much Cooper resonates with fans.

Context and Community Sentiment

Fans of the Titanfall series have consistently praised Jack Cooper for his relatable character and heroic image. The question raised about what they would ask him has sparked lively debates across forums. Interestingly, reactions range from heartfelt gestures to lighthearted advice.

Top Comments Highlighting Popular Ideas

  • Attention to Gear: Several supporters suggest reminding Cooper to pay more care to his helmet. This not only demonstrates how invested players are in his well-being but also reflects an enduring attachment to the character.

  • A Touching Gesture: "Hug him!" was a common refrain that highlights the affection many fans feel toward Cooper.

  • Quest for Gates: People are intrigued by Cooper's pursuit of his mentor, Gates. The call to consider this quest shows that fans are deeply engaged with the characters' journeys beyond mere gameplay.
